Full Job Description
A DAY IN THE LIFE:
As a Senior IT Cyber Security Specialist, you will play a critical role in protecting Innoflight's secure network infrastructure and mission-critical systems. You'll lead cybersecurity initiatives by implementing the Risk Management Framework (RMF), maintaining compliance with DoD security requirements, and strengthening the organization's overall cyber posture. Working closely with engineering, IT, government customers, and security teams, you'll safeguard enterprise systems, mentor junior cybersecurity professionals, and ensure our technologies remain secure, resilient, and mission ready.

An Active Top Secret U.S. Security Clearance required.

WHAT YOU'LL DO:
  • Leads RMF Compliance: Executes all phases of the Risk Management Framework (RMF), including system categorization, security control implementation, assessment, authorization, and continuous monitoring to maintain compliance with DoD cybersecurity requirements.
  • Manages Security Documentation: Develops and maintains System Security Plans (SSPs), Plan of Action & Milestones (POA&Ms), Risk Assessment Reports (RARs), and other RMF artifacts while supporting Authorization to Operate (ATO) and Interim Authority to Test (IATT) packages through eMASS.
  • Strengthens Enterprise Security: Performs vulnerability scanning, system hardening, patch management, and remediation activities using tools such as Nessus, HBSS, and other approved cybersecurity solutions.
  • Administers Security Technologies: Monitors and manages enterprise cybersecurity tools including SIEM platforms, intrusion prevention systems (IPS), firewalls, endpoint protection, email security, VPNs, and user behavior analytics to protect critical infrastructure.
  • Supports Secure System Architecture: Provides technical guidance to ensure networks, servers, and applications are designed and maintained in compliance with cybersecurity standards and organizational security requirements.
  • Responds to Security Incidents: Investigates cybersecurity events, performs root cause analysis, recommends corrective actions, and helps strengthen long-term system resilience against emerging threats.
  • Develops Cybersecurity Standards: Creates and maintains standard operating procedures, technical documentation, network diagrams, and security processes that support operational excellence and regulatory compliance.
  • Collaborates Across the Organization: Partners with IT, Engineering, Industrial Security, Physical Security, Special Programs, and government customers to ensure cybersecurity objectives are aligned across the organization.
  • Supports End Users: Assists with endpoint configuration, access provisioning, incident troubleshooting, and cybersecurity awareness to help maintain a secure and productive computing environment.
  • Provides Technical Leadership: Mentors junior cybersecurity team members, supports project execution, and advises leadership on cybersecurity risk, compliance, and strategic initiatives that protect Innoflight's mission-critical systems
